Bio:

Professor Schain obtained a B.A. in psychology and an M.A. in education from Lehman College. In addition, she was granted an M.B.A. from Iona College and is a certified public accountant.

Before coming to Hofstra, Professor Schain had both accounting and teaching experience. She was an accountant with the firm of Ernst and Whinney. Her teaching experience ranged from grade school level in the Bronx, New York, to college level at Iona College in New Rochelle, New York.

Professor Schain has taught CPA Review courses for Fox Gearty, Dauberman & Chaykin, Conviser Duffy and Becker. She has been a contributing author for the Kaplan CPA Review material and has helped develop software to accompany both financial and managerial textbooks. Professor Schain currently writes a column for the General Ledger, a newsletter published by the American Institute of Professional Bookkeepers. She also serves as a consultant to Industrial Realty Group, LLC, and its subsidiaries.

Professor Schain is a member of the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ants and the New York State Society of Certified Public Accountants.
